Using Automatic Trunk Answer
You can use Automatic Trunk Answer to answer incoming external calls for other internal parties
who are members of an “Answer Access” list. Your system administrator creates Answer
Access lists. Contact your system administrator for Answer Access list extensions.
1
Automatic Trunk Answer answers calls in the order they are received (that is, the first call
received by any extension in the Answer Access list is the first one answered).
To use Automatic Trunk Answer:
1. While an incoming external call is ringing at another Answer Access list extension, lift the
handset.
2. Dial 350 or press the flashing Trunk <number> button.

Placing Emergency Calls
When dialing an emergency number (911 U.S. or 999/112 Europe), you do not have to dial the
Outgoing Call access code (8 is the default code). The system automatically places emergency
calls immediately after you dial the number, even if you do not select an outside line.
